How to Claim the Best Deals Without Getting Burned
I’ve seen too many players lose money because they didn’t read the terms. Here’s my quick guide for navigating the new online slot sites 2026.
- Check the wagering contribution. Some slots only count 10% towards wagering. Stick to games that contribute 100% (usually Book of Dead, Starburst, or Reactoonz).
- Watch the max bet rule. A lot of these fresh sites cap your bet at £5 while the bonus is active. If you bet £6, they void your winnings. It’s brutal but true.
- Time limits are tight. I saw one offer that required 35x wagering within 72 hours. That’s nearly impossible unless you’re playing high volatility slots. Skip those offers.

What are the wagering requirements for a typical 2026 bonus?
It varies wildly. The best offers sit around 30x to 35x (deposit + bonus). Avoid anything above 45x unless it comes with a huge free spins package. Some of the newer sites are experimenting with 20x wagering, but those are rare and often have a low max cashout (e.g., £50).
